Pergolas

A pergola is a garden feature to form a shaded walkway, passageway or sitting area. It consists of vertical posts or pillars that usually support cross-beams and a sturdy open lattice, upon which vines can spread. As a type of gazebo, it can also form an extension to a building and serve as protection for an open terrace.

Pergolas may link pavilions or extend from building doorways to open garden features such as isolated terraces or swimming pools. Freestanding pergolas, those not attached to a home or structure, provide a recreation area that allows for breeze and light sun and offers protection from the harsh glare of direct sunlight. Pergolas also provide climbing plants with a structure on which to grow.
